I do believe the Hanna testers provide good indications of where non-organic phosphate is approximately. However, this test seems to create more differences than some other tests in terms of reliability of test results. In my case, 0.11 was 0.014 as per ICP, and while it could be an ICP test error, looking at some LPS I tend to feel that this might actually be correct. There are some that blame certain hanna testing packets too. Using two different testers is probably less important than using two different testing packets lots.
